Transaction 8902f303b0c1abf759580f0e53febe241162af8b1ad53055b9703a5752660dfa
1 Input
1 Output
-
8902f303b0c1abf759580f0e53febe241162af8b1ad53055b9703a5752660dfa:0
- value
- 599901056
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7020fb8193a48a8cf148fa509e3e480114660eba OP_EQUAL
- address
- 3Buu7gvzRJHPCQreiLKuWJmcDTCJp4Y9Ts